Subject: [PATCH 02/12] x86: set nr_irqs_gsi only in probe_nr_irqs_gsi
Date: Thu, 04 Mar 2010 02:08:49 -0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1267697339-5491-3-git-send-email-yinghai@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1267697339-5491-1-git-send-email-yinghai@kernel.org>
don't clear that in arch_early_irq_init
probe_nr_irqs_gsi is always called when ioapic is selected in config.
so even for mrst, print out from probe_nr_irqs_gsi is report correct
nr_irqs_gsi
-v2: remove io_apic_irqs assignement, setup_IO_APIC will do that.
Signed-off-by: Yinghai Lu <yinghai@kernel.org>
---
arch/x86/kernel/apic/io_apic.c | 7 ++-----
1 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)
diff --git a/arch/x86/kernel/apic/io_apic.c b/arch/x86/kernel/apic/io_apic.c
index a0fd171..83430a7 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kernel/apic/io_apic.c
+++ b/arch/x86/kernel/apic/io_apic.c
@@ -153,11 +153,6 @@ int __init arch_early_irq_init(void)
int node;
int i;
- if (!legacy_pic->nr_legacy_irqs) {
- nr_irqs_gsi = 0;
- io_apic_irqs = ~0UL;
- }
-
cfg = irq_cfgx;
count = ARRAY_SIZE(irq_cfgx);
node= cpu_to_node(boot_cpu_id);
@@ -3887,6 +3882,8 @@ void __init probe_nr_irqs_gsi(void)
{
int nr = 0;
+ nr_irqs_gsi = legacy_pic->nr_legacy_irqs;
+
nr = acpi_probe_gsi();
if (nr > nr_irqs_gsi) {
nr_irqs_gsi = nr;
--
1.6.4.2
